Project Types

Common Wall Insulation Installation Jobs

Interior Wall Insulation - enhances energy efficiency and comfort inside homes.

Exterior Wall Insulation - improves thermal performance and reduces heating and cooling costs.

Cavity Wall Insulation - fills wall gaps to prevent heat loss and drafts.

Solid Wall Insulation - adds insulation to uninsulated solid walls for better temperature control.

Retrofitting Wall Insulation - upgrades existing walls to boost energy savings without major renovations.

Soundproof Wall Insulation - reduces noise transfer between rooms and from outside.

FAQ

Wall Insulation Installation Questions

What types of walls can be insulated? Wall insulation can be installed in interior or exterior walls, including finished and unfinished spaces, to improve energy efficiency throughout the property.

How does wall insulation improve comfort? Proper insulation helps maintain consistent indoor temperatures, reducing drafts and cold spots inside the building.

Is wall insulation suitable for retrofit projects? Yes, wall insulation is often used in retrofit projects to upgrade existing walls and enhance overall energy performance.

What materials are commonly used for wall insulation? Common materials include fiberglass batts, spray foam, and cellulose, each offering different benefits for various wall types.
